Sorry for the confusion.



The dialog works fine, when you swith off the "show all contacts...." 
option within the webmail adressbooks configuration.

When we try to access the adress book within the new mail dialog an 
empty window pops up. It is the imp/contacts.php. Same happens in the 
calender dialog when we try to invite attendees from the adressbook.



Unfortunately we did not change anything.



The only thing that changed recently was an import of a large adress 
book with about 6000 records.
